Peter Parker was bitten by a radioactive spider as a teenager, granting him spider-like powers. After the death of his Uncle Ben, Peter learned that "with great power, comes great responsibility." Swearing to always protect the innocent from harm, Peter Parker became Spider-Man.

I suggest early Amazing Spider-man back when Stan Lee was writing. You can find those in Marvel Masterworks. I also say if you want more recent Spider-man stories read Ultimate Spider-man 1-160. It's a more modern version of the character about 10 years old. Spider-men was really good. If you want the current Spidey, Superior Spider-man 1 came out in January. It's not great for older Spider-man fans but if you have never read Spider-man before it would be a decent read. If you decide to read Superior I suggest you read Amazing Spider-man 698-690 and Avenging Spider-man (which is also great) 15.1 to get you up to speed. Hope this helps and enjoy what you read.
